    The NFL realigned to create four divisions in each conference with four teams in each division. Arizona (NFC East) and Seattle (AFC West) joined the NFC West. NFC Central renamed NFC North. AFC Central renamed AFC North. NFC South created. Tampa Bay moved from the old NFC Central. New Orleans, Atlanta, and Carolina moved from the NFC West.

    The NFL's most recent contract negotiation for the media rights deal was announced on March 18, 2021, to take effect beginning in the 2023 season. The deal renewed previous rights agreements made by the NFL and each of its network partners to air their respective game packages, while awarding Amazon the Thursday Night Football package.

    The list also includes franchises from the 1960s American Football League that moved during that league's existence. The NFL and AFL agreed to merge in 1966, with the merger taking effect in 1970. All AFL franchises were accepted into the NFL, and the NFL incorporated the AFL's history, records, and statistics.     The National Football League (NFL) is a professional American football league in the United States and the highest professional level of American football in the world. [1] It was formed in 1920 as the American Professional Football Association (APFA) before adopting its current name for the 1922 season.
